Intersession is one of the most exciting and innovative aspects of Summit and Everest schools’ program. It is comprised of two four-week sessions during the school year when students engage in a full-time course or experience. Intersession requires a high level of parent support to make it happen and this year we need 10 chaperons a day to cover our entire student body at all locations.
